Multiple machinery items were stolen from a Greeneville man.
At around 10 a.m. Saturday, Greeneville police responded to 107 Gass Drive, near Snapps Ferry Road, on a report of stolen machinery. The complainant had reportedly been bush hedging at the address when he noticed that his dark red 2010 Ford F-150 was leaving the property.
Items stolen include a Massey Ferguson zero-turn lawn mower, a homemade trailer, and also two Craftsman weed eaters in addition to the truck. The victim reported that there was an additional $700 in cash in the center console of his vehicle. The total value of the stolen items is estimated at around $19,500. The investigation is continuing.
